Withholding Payments Required By Law Sample Clauses

Withholding Payments Required By Law. (a) Unless treated as a Tax Payment Loan (as hereinafter defined), any amount paid by the Partnership for or with respect to any Partner on account of any withholding tax or other tax payable with respect to the income, profits or distributions of the Partnership to the Code, the Regulations, or any state or local statute, regulation or ordinance requiring such payment (a "Withholding Tax Act") shall be treated as a distribution to such Partner for all purposes of this Agreement, consistent with the character or source of the income, profits or cash which gave rise to the payment or withholding obligation. To the extent that the amount required to be remitted by the Partnership under the Withholding Tax Act exceeds the amount then otherwise distributable to such Partner, unless and to the extent that funds shall have been provided by such Partner pursuant to the last sentence of this Section 10.4(a), the excess shall constitute a loan from the Partnership to such Partner (a "Tax Payment Loan") which shall be payable upon demand and shall bear interest, from the date that the Partnership makes the payment to the relevant taxing authority, at the rate announced from time to time by Citibank, N.A. (or any successor thereto) as its "prime rate", compounded monthly (but in no event higher that the highest interest rate permitted by applicable law). So long as any Tax Payment Loan to any Partner or the interest thereon remains unpaid, the Partnership shall make future distributions due to such Partner under this Agreement by applying the amount of any such distributions first to the payment of any unpaid interest on such Tax Payment Loan and then to the repayment of the principal thereof, and no such future distributions shall be paid to such Partner until all of such principal and interest has been paid in full. If the amount required to be remitted by the Partnership under the Withholding Tax Act exceeds the amount then otherwise distributable to a Partner, the Partnership shall notify such Partner at least five (5) Business Days in advance of the date upon which the Partnership would be required to make a Tax Payment Loan under this Section 10.4(a) (the "Tax Payment Loan Date") and provide such Partner the opportunity to pay to the Partnership, on or before the Tax Payment Loan Date, all or a portion of such deficit.

Withholding Payments Required By Law. (a) Each Limited Partner hereby authorizes the Partnership to withhold from or pay on behalf of or with respect to such Limited Partner any amount of federal, state, local or foreign taxes that the General Partner determines that the Partnership is required to withhold or pay with respect to any amount distributable or allocable to such Limited Partner pursuant to this Agreement, including without limitation, any taxes required to be withheld or paid by the Partnership pursuant to sections 1441, 1442, 1445 or 1446 of the Code ("Withholding Obligation"). Unless treated as a Tax Payment Loan (as hereinafter defined), any amount paid by the Partnership for or with respect to any Limited Partner on account of any Withholding Obligation shall be treated as a distribution to such Limited Partner for all purposes of this Agreement, consistent with the character or source of the Withholding Obligation.
